How do I find out my tax reference number?

Where to find your tax reference number. The tax reference number is usually shown on a payslip each time your employer pays your wages. The tax reference number is also on your form P60 which employers give to each employee at the end of the tax year.

What is tax district reference number?

Your tax district reference is also known as your employer PAYE reference. You can find this on your PAYE paying-in book supplied by HMRC. ECON. Enter your employer’s contracting out number (ECON). This is the reference number you’re given if you operate a contracted out pension scheme.

Is a UTR the same as a tax reference number?

A UTR number is often called a Tax Reference number. They are both the same reference, a ten digit number e.g. “1234567890”.

What is UTR reference number?

A UTR or Unique Transaction Reference number is a reference number for identifying an NEFT, IMPS or RTGS transaction. Every bank in India uses UTR numbers for all local modes of money transfer and they are beneficial for recipients in case there has been no recent update or credit corresponding to your transaction.
